LOVE- AN EMOTION OR AN ACTION
For God so loved the world that he gave his only begotten son… You will agree with me that love is sacrifice and it is this sacrifice which makes up love is what often makes us mistake love as an action instead of an emotion that it is.
In this piece, you’re free to picture whatever kind of love it is that comes to your mind and tell me if it does not reasonable with what you will read below. I would be using God’s love and a mother’s love for my evaluation.
To understand this piece, I would want us to take note of these two points:
● Love itself is one thing, while the act(s) of love is another: It is very different to “be loved” and to “be loved BECAUSE…”. It is why the only love that can be compared to God’s love is a mother’s love. A mother would never spare her last money to her child because her child has cute eyes; neither will God spare your life in accident because He wants to see if you will tell everyone about the love He has for you. You see, love is that one emotion that cannot be fully explained because everyone has their own version of it.
God would not give you a ground breaking testimony BECAUSE you deserve it or BECAUSE you have suffered enough. He would grant you that testimony for the simple reason that it is your time.
Neither would a mother hen not leave her chick to a hawk BECAUSE the chick has not lived long enough to die yet but for the fact that the motherly love imbedded in her would not let her do such (she running away to save her own life).
Before we continue, I would want us to drop 2-3 acts of love God has done for us or that which you have witnessed a mother do. If you critically look at those act you thought of, you will see that it is just your comprehension of love that made you see love as an act of love.
NB: an act of love is always done for a reason and that is why the only route out of a “mum, who’s your favorite child?” trap is always “I love all my children equally”.
● It is the emotion that prompts the action:Look at it from any point of view and you will end up seeing that it is the motherly love (emotion) your mother has for you that pushed her to taking off her coat for you just so you could still stay warm (action)
It is the love (emotion) that God has for you and I that made Him come to the conclusion of SACRIFICING His only begotten son for you and I’s redemption
